The Shifting Sands of Consumer Behavior and Trust

The digital landscape is a dynamic realm, constantly reshaped by technological advancements and evolving consumer expectations. In this rapidly changing environment, successful affiliate marketing hinges on anticipating what’s next and adapting strategies proactively. As we approach 2025, the very foundation of how consumers discover, evaluate, and purchase products is undergoing a profound transformation, directly impacting the efficacy of traditional affiliate marketing approaches.

Consumers are increasingly discerning, seeking authentic recommendations and transparent information rather than overt sales pitches. They value trust and genuine connections with creators and influencers more than ever before. This shift means that purely transactional affiliate marketing models are becoming less effective, paving the way for more relationship-centric and value-driven strategies. Building a loyal audience based on genuine expertise and shared values is paramount.

Building Authority and Brand Trust

In an age rife with misinformation and sponsored content, authority and trust are the new currency for affiliate marketers. Readers and viewers want to know that the recommendations they receive are based on genuine experience and unbiased opinion, not just commission potential. This necessitates a strategic focus on becoming a true expert in a chosen niche, consistently delivering high-quality, insightful content.

Ethical disclosure of affiliate relationships is no longer just a regulatory requirement; it’s a fundamental aspect of building and maintaining trust. Openly informing your audience about your partnerships fosters transparency and strengthens credibility. Long-term relationships with both your audience and the brands you promote will yield far greater returns than chasing quick, one-off sales.

AI and Automation: Reshaping Affiliate Marketing

Artificial intelligence (AI) is not just a buzzword; it’s a transformative force that will fundamentally redefine affiliate marketing by 2025. From content creation to audience targeting and performance optimization, AI-powered tools are set to automate tedious tasks, provide deeper insights, and enable unprecedented levels of personalization. This technological evolution empowers marketers to work smarter, not just harder.

The integration of AI allows for sophisticated data analysis, identifying patterns in consumer behavior that human analysts might miss. It can predict market trends, optimize conversion funnels, and even generate highly relevant content ideas. Understanding and strategically adopting these AI tools will be a key differentiator for successful affiliate marketers in the coming years.

Leveraging AI for Enhanced Performance

The practical applications of AI in affiliate marketing are vast and varied, promising significant enhancements in efficiency and effectiveness. AI-powered platforms can revolutionize how affiliates conduct keyword research, offering more precise and nuanced insights into search intent and competitor strategies. This leads to better-optimized content that ranks higher and attracts more qualified traffic.

Furthermore, AI can automate significant portions of advertising campaigns, from dynamic ad placements across various platforms to optimizing bid management in real-time. This ensures that advertising spend is maximized, reaching the right audience at the optimal moment. Crucially, AI is exceptional at delivering personalized product recommendations, tailoring suggestions based on individual user behavior and preferences, thereby significantly boosting conversion rates.

Comparison of AI Tools for Affiliate Marketers

Product Price Pros Cons Best For
Jasper AI $49/month Generates high-quality content; integrates with SEO tools. Can be expensive for small teams; requires human oversight. Content creators and marketers needing bulk content.
Surfer SEO $59/month Analyzes SERPs for content optimization; easy keyword integration. Steep learning curve for beginners; primarily focused on SEO, not content generation. SEO specialists and content strategists.
Frase.io $44.99/month AI-powered content research and outlining; answers user questions. Limited content generation capabilities compared to full AI writers. Researchers and content teams for topic clustering and outlining.

New Platforms and Technologies Driving Affiliate Marketing

The digital ecosystem is continually expanding, introducing novel platforms and technologies that present fresh opportunities for affiliate marketing. Beyond traditional blogs and social media, emerging channels like Web3, the metaverse, live commerce, and short-form video platforms are carving out new avenues for engagement and monetization. Staying abreast of these shifts is crucial for maintaining relevance.

Web3 technologies, including NFTs and decentralized applications, offer unique ways to build loyalty and create exclusive communities around products and brands. The metaverse promises immersive shopping experiences where affiliates can showcase products in virtual environments. Meanwhile, the explosive growth of live commerce and short-form video continues to democratize content creation and direct-to-consumer sales.

Emerging Channels and Engagement Models

Platforms like TikTok, Instagram Reels, and YouTube Shorts have become indispensable for product reviews and demonstrations, captivating audiences with concise, engaging content. These platforms prioritize authenticity and creativity, making them ideal for affiliate marketers who can craft compelling visual narratives. The ephemeral nature of stories and live streams also fosters a sense of urgency and direct interaction.

Interactive content, such as quizzes, polls, and augmented reality filters, is another powerful tool for engaging audiences and gathering valuable data. By making the experience interactive, affiliates can educate, entertain, and guide potential customers toward a purchase decision more effectively. Furthermore, actively building and nurturing communities around shared interests, rather than just products, will drive deeper engagement and foster brand loyalty.

Ethical Practices and Regulatory Landscape in Affiliate Marketing

As the affiliate marketing industry matures and expands, so too does the scrutiny from consumers and regulatory bodies. Ethical practices are no longer optional but foundational for long-term success and sustainability. The evolving regulatory landscape, encompassing data privacy laws like GDPR and consumer protection guidelines, demands a proactive and transparent approach from all affiliates.

Operating within ethical boundaries builds consumer trust and safeguards against potential legal repercussions. This includes ensuring all promotional claims are accurate, avoiding deceptive practices, and always prioritizing the audience’s best interests. A commitment to ethical conduct not only prevents penalties but also establishes a reputation for integrity, attracting both loyal customers and reputable brand partners.

Navigating Compliance and Building Trust

To thrive in the future of affiliate marketing, understanding and adhering to compliance standards is paramount. This means implementing clear and conspicuous disclosure policies on all platforms, ensuring that affiliate relationships are always transparent to the audience. Such disclosures should be easily understandable and accessible, leaving no room for ambiguity.

Moreover, the focus must shift from simply pushing products to genuinely providing value. Affiliate content should solve problems, educate, or entertain, making the product recommendation a natural extension of helpful information. Understanding and respecting regional data privacy regulations is also critical, particularly when targeting international audiences. Building a compliant business fosters consumer confidence, which is invaluable in the long run.

Diversification and Niche Specialization: The Path Forward for Affiliate Marketing

The future of affiliate marketing encourages both diversification of income streams and deeper niche specialization. While it might seem contradictory, these two strategies work in tandem. Relying on a single product or a broad, competitive niche leaves affiliates vulnerable to market shifts and algorithm changes. Diversifying across multiple affiliate programs, product types, and content formats creates a more resilient business model.

Simultaneously, hyper-niche specialization allows marketers to become the undisputed authority in a specific micro-segment. This deep focus attracts a highly engaged and motivated audience, reducing competition and increasing conversion rates. The goal is to be a recognized expert, providing unparalleled value to a dedicated community, while also having multiple avenues for monetization.

Strategies for Niche Domination

Identifying underserved or emerging audiences is the first step toward niche domination. This involves thorough market research to uncover specific problems or interests that are not adequately addressed by existing content or products. Once identified, creating comprehensive, high-quality resources tailored to these needs establishes credibility and attracts a dedicated following.

For instance, instead of focusing on “weight loss,” an affiliate might specialize in “plant-based keto diets for athletes over 40.” This level of specificity allows for deeply relevant content and product recommendations. Fostering a loyal community through forums, private groups, or interactive content further solidifies your position as an authority. This community becomes a valuable source of feedback, driving continuous content improvement and product alignment, ultimately leading to sustained success in affiliate marketing.
